We are seeking an experienced, enthusiastic and able applicant to join the team across two of our Senior boarding houses working with around 90 girls aged 12-17.
This is an important role within our pastoral team, working closely with the Housemistresses and Assistant Housemistresses to create a welcoming, supportive, encouraging and cheerful environment for our girls.
The successful candidate must have previous experience working with young people, a strong commitment to the boarding ethos, warmth, enthusiasm and excellent communication and organisational skills.
This is a residential role and the post-holder is therefore required to be resident within the boarding house during term time as well as before and after the beginning and end of terms in order to ensure the efficient preparation and running of the House.
